The Japan Football Association issued an announcement today, announcing that Suzuki Ayame has withdrawn from the current Japan national team due to injury. The team has recruited another mixed-race goalkeeper Nozawa Daishi-Brandon who plays for Antwerp.

According to previous reports, Aya Suzuki injured her left finger during Parma's 2-2 draw with AC Milan in this round of Serie A. Parma officially announced today that the player suffered a compound fracture of the middle finger and navicular bone of the left hand.

Taishi Nozawa, who replaces Suzuki Ayame, is 22 years old and of American and Japanese descent. The player transferred from Tokyo FC to Antwerp this summer to start his overseas career. He has played 5 league games this season.
